The Sensor Flushometer Market is primarily segmented by application into two key categories: Residential and Commercial Use. Each of these segments is rapidly growing due to technological advancements in sensor-driven systems that improve water efficiency, hygiene, and user convenience. Sensor flushometers, which are automatic devices that flush toilets without the need for manual operation, have gained significant traction across various applications due to their hands-free functionality and ability to reduce water waste. These systems use sensors to detect movement and flush the toilet once a user has finished, offering a hygienic and efficient solution for both residential and commercial environments. As environmental sustainability becomes a more prominent concern globally, the adoption of sensor flushometers continues to rise, with both residential and commercial sectors focusing on reducing their water consumption and promoting hygienic practices. Furthermore, rising awareness of the potential for reducing water-related expenses contributes to the growing demand for these smart fixtures in homes and businesses alike.
In the residential sector, sensor flushometers are increasingly becoming a standard feature in modern homes. They offer homeowners a high level of convenience, ensuring that their bathrooms are more hygienic and easier to maintain, especially for households with young children or elderly members. The ease of installation and growing availability of affordable sensor flushometer models make them an attractive option for residential customers. These flushometers are particularly valued for their ability to enhance water efficiency, which not only contributes to reducing household water bills but also aligns with broader sustainability goals. The growing trend toward smart homes and the integration of smart technologies into everyday appliances further boosts the adoption of sensor flushometers in the residential market, positioning them as a viable option for eco-conscious consumers seeking more advanced and automated bathroom fixtures.
In the commercial sector, sensor flushometers are increasingly favored due to their significant advantages in high-traffic environments. Businesses such as hotels, restaurants, office buildings, airports, and shopping malls often see substantial foot traffic, making water management and hygiene key priorities. Sensor flushometers offer a convenient and hygienic solution by reducing the need for direct contact with toilet handles, helping to prevent the spread of germs and bacteria. Additionally, these systems can support better water conservation in large-scale commercial settings, where the volume of water use can be significant. The demand for sensor flushometers in commercial spaces is driven by regulatory pressures to improve water efficiency and sustainability, as well as a growing awareness among facility managers about the long-term cost savings these devices can provide. By integrating sensor flushometers into their facilities, businesses can both reduce operational costs and improve their overall environmental footprint.

The Sensor Flushometer Market is experiencing a shift toward greater integration of technology and sustainability in both residential and commercial applications. One of the key trends is the increasing adoption of water-saving flushometers, driven by a global push for water conservation and environmental sustainability. These advanced systems are designed to minimize water waste by accurately detecting the presence of users and flushing only when necessary, thus optimizing water usage. Additionally, sensor flushometers are being integrated with smart building systems, allowing for more efficient management of restroom facilities through data analytics. This connectivity not only improves operational efficiency but also offers maintenance benefits, as building managers can monitor usage patterns and detect issues before they become significant problems. Furthermore, as the trend toward automation and touchless solutions continues to grow, sensor flushometers are gaining popularity in both high-end residential homes and commercial buildings, further fueling market growth.
Another significant trend in the sensor flushometer market is the growing focus on hygiene and health, especially in public spaces. With heightened awareness around hygiene due to the COVID-19 pandemic, businesses and public institutions are increasingly turning to touchless technologies, such as sensor flushometers, to minimize human contact with potentially contaminated surfaces. This shift has led to a surge in demand for sensor-based restroom solutions that can enhance safety while reducing the spread of infections. Moreover, the evolution of design and functionality is another important trend, as manufacturers are developing more aesthetically pleasing and energy-efficient sensor flushometers. As a result, both residential and commercial sectors are adopting these systems to improve user experiences while contributing to energy and water conservation goals. The rising preference for green building certifications and environmental standards also supports the growth of sensor flushometers as part of sustainable building practices.

1. What is a sensor flushometer?
A sensor flushometer is an automatic toilet flushing system that uses sensors to detect user movement and flushes the toilet without the need for manual operation.
2. How do sensor flushometers work?
Sensor flushometers use infrared or motion sensors to detect when a user has finished using the toilet and automatically trigger the flush mechanism, ensuring hygienic, hands-free operation.
3. What are the benefits of using sensor flushometers?
Sensor flushometers provide water efficiency, enhanced hygiene, and convenience by eliminating the need for manual flushing and reducing the spread of germs.
4. Are sensor flushometers more water-efficient than traditional flushometers?
Yes, sensor flushometers are more water-efficient as they use precise sensors to detect when a flush is necessary, avoiding unnecessary water waste.
5. Can sensor flushometers be installed in residential bathrooms?
Yes, sensor flushometers can be installed in both residential and commercial bathrooms, providing enhanced convenience and water efficiency in homes.
6. How much do sensor flushometers cost?
The cost of sensor flushometers varies depending on features and installation requirements, but prices typically range from $100 to $500 for residential models.
7. Are sensor flushometers easy to install?
Yes, sensor flushometers are generally easy to install, often requiring minimal modifications to existing toilet systems.
8. How long do sensor flushometers last?
Sensor flushometers typically last for 5 to 10 years, depending on the quality of the product and regular maintenance.
9. Do sensor flushometers require regular maintenance?
Yes, sensor flushometers may require occasional maintenance to ensure sensors are functioning properly and to clean any debris or mineral buildup.
10. Are sensor flushometers suitable for commercial use?
Yes, sensor flushometers are ideal for commercial use, especially in high-traffic environments where hygiene, water conservation, and user convenience are critical.
